Kitty,
Candy Cane grows on a 7 foot trellis. It has really long canes as the summer wears on (we have a long growth season.) It is really quite manageable on its brass trellis and is a good repeat bloomer. I wish I weren't lazy as I should be tying those long canes over the top of the trellis.
